The document discusses various ways that programming concepts can be applied to knitting, including using variables, control structures like if/else statements and loops, and developing pattern languages. It provides examples of knitting projects that incorporate binary code, Morse code, and braille. The document envisions a future where knitting and electronics are combined through e-textiles using conductive yarn to create interactive projects.